    Linear Servo RC Actuator 140S-95N

    The Studica Robotics Linear Servo RC Actuator 140S-95N is a new linear servo motor which has a stroke of 140mm and a max force of 95N.

    This actuator works the same way as the any standard rotary servo but in a linear movement. It uses the same 2.54mm Dupont 3-Pin Female wire connector and can be controlled with an RC receiver or any device that controls a servo. Includes mounting brackets.

    Specifications:

    • Stroke: 140mm
    • Length: 208mm
    • Weight: 96g
    • Extended length: 348mm
    • Gear Ratio: 63:1
    • Speed (no load): 13mm/s
    • Max Force: 95N
    • Stall Torque: 150N
    • Wire length: 340mm
    • Connector: 2.54mm Dupont 3-Pin Female
    • Control Signal: PWM
    • Frequency: 50 HZ
    • Voltage: 6V

    Pulse Width Range

    The linear servos have a different pulse width range than that of normal servos. The range of a normal servo is generally 500μs. to 2500μs. The linear servo has a standard range of 900μs to 2100μs. However, due to tolerances in control, this range generally needs to be manually calibrated per linear servo.

    Actuator

    At full retraction, the pulse width should be around 900μs. Observational measurements have found this value to be between 850μs and 1000μs.

    At full extension, the pulse width should be around 2100μs. Observational measurements have found this value to be between 1890μs and 2150μs.
